The Magpul PMAG 30 AR 300 B Gen M3 is a purpose-built magazine designed specifically for rifles chambered in 300 Blackout—the cartridge that demands its own feeding solution. For years, 300 BLK shooters compromised with magazines engineered for other calibers, accepting reliability trade-offs and safety risks along the way. This dedicated 300 Blackout magazine eliminates that compromise, optimizing feed geometry for the unique dimensions of subsonic and supersonic 300 BLK ammunition across the full range of bullet weights and profiles you're likely to run.
What sets this magazine apart at a glance is its distinctive rib design and smooth upper-half texture—visual and tactile markers that instantly differentiate it from standard 5.56x45mm PMAGs. That differentiation matters: it's a practical safeguard against cross-loading rounds into the wrong rifle, a critical consideration when mixing calibers on the range or in the field. Build quality reflects Magpul's Gen M3 standard: next-generation impact and crush-resistant polymer, aggressive grip texture front and rear, and a removable slim floor plate for easy cleaning and maintenance. A paint pen dot matrix is molded in, so you can mark and identify your mags at a glance. Made in the USA.
The PMAG 30 AR 300 B runs 30 rounds and maintains broad compatibility with STANAG 4179 platforms—AR15, M4, M16, and even cross-platform systems like the FN SCAR and IWI Tavor. Whether you're running an 8-inch pistol, 10.5-inch subgun, or 16-inch hunting rifle in 300 Blackout, this magazine delivers the reliability the caliber deserves.
